#d79284 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d79284 is composed of 84.3% red, 57.3%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32.1% magenta, 38.6%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 10.1 degrees, a saturation of 50.9% and a lightness of 68%. #d79284 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#af2509.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

Shades and Tints of #d79284
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0403 is the darkest color, while #fefbf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#d79284
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b1abaa is the less saturated color, while #fd795e is the most saturated one.
